Humpback Whales may have been our main species sighted today (alongside Porpoise and what must be the last of the Atlantic puffins) the but that does not mean the fjord felt empty. At least 5 different individuals have spent the day hanging around the south and middle of Hrisey feeding and fluking. The “5 and Dive” sequence was in full effect and every one on the morning and afternoon tours got views of fluke, flukes and flukes. As always a whaley good day. :).
